FAQs
Where do I go for service?
Traditional Service - located in the sanctuary.
(building with the steeple & bell tower)
Modern service - located in the Christian Faith Center
(long building with glass double doors)
When you visit, you’ll be greeted by friendly faces ready to help with any questions. Sit anywhere you’d like and participate at your own pace.
What are services like?
We gather every Sunday at 8:30 AM (Traditional) and 10:45 AM (Modern). Services are approximately 65-70 minutes, including a 20–23 minute message and weekly Lord’s Supper celebrated together.
Traditional Service: Classic Lutheran worship featuring sacred music and liturgy.
Modern Service: Contemporary worship in a relaxed atmosphere.
Come as you are—casual dress is encouraged.
Where do my kids go?
We offer nursery care for both services.
Age-based Sunday School is offered at 9:45am between services.
Visit the Sunday School Desk in the Christian Faith Center to check in.
We love having children join their parents in worship! Our services often include age-appropriate moments designed to help kids engage and participate fully.
Am I expected to give?
We believe giving is an act of worship — but if you’re new, please don’t feel pressured. We’re just glad you’re here.
What should I wear?
If you like to dress up, do it! If you prefer to wear jeans, go ahead! We believe in a casual environment for worshiping God together.
